Engineering Manager

Job Description

You will lead the site engineering function, taking ownership of maintenance strategy, plant reliability and engineering performance. You'll play a key role in ensuring safe, compliant and efficient operation of all equipment and infrastructure, while driving continuous improvement across systems, processes and team capability.

Client Details

A well-established and highly regulated manufacturing operation, operating within a complex, safety-critical environment. The site is focused on driving best-in-class engineering performance, reliability and continuous improvement, with strong investment into systems, people and infrastructure.

Description

Key Responsibilities

  • Lead and develop the site engineering and maintenance function
  • Drive reliability, uptime and performance across plant and equipment
  • Develop and implement preventative and predictive maintenance strategies
  • Own and improve CMMS planning, scheduling and execution
  • Lead root cause analysis and reduce repeat failures
  • Ensure full compliance with UK regulations (COMAH, PSSR, LOLER, PUWER etc.)
  • Support process safety, HAZOP/HAZID and site HSE initiatives
  • Manage audits, risk assessments and statutory compliance
  • Lead and develop a multi-skilled engineering team
  • Deliver engineering KPIs (uptime, MTBF, MTTR, compliance)
  • Support capital projects, upgrades and new technology introduction

Profile

The Person

  • Proven experience in an Engineering Manager (or senior supervisory) role within manufacturing
  • Strong electrical engineering background (automation, controls, industrial systems)
  • Experience managing CMMS and driving maintenance improvements
  • Strong knowledge of UK regulatory requirements (COMAH, LOLER, PSSR, PUWER)
  • Experience leading and developing multi-skilled engineering teams
